IRVINE, Calif.--(Business Wire)--
This summer the sun won`t be the only thing heating up America. Taco Bell
announced today the debut of its new Volcano Menu, designed to make any spicy
food lover`s taste buds stand up and pay attention. Last year Taco Bell
introduced the Volcano Taco and due to its immense popularity, went quickly to
work on menu expansion. This year, the all-new Volcano Menu, armed with a new
version of its vaunted Lava Sauce, is coming out burritos blazing. 

This new menu gives heat seekers more opportunities to indulge their taste buds
with an array of spicy flavors and textures that truly deliver heat as well as
flavor. The Volcano Menu features:

* Volcano Taco - The taco will be returning, prepared with its signature red
shell and filled with seasoned ground beef, crisp, shredded lettuce and Lava
Sauce. 
* Volcano Double Beef* Burrito - This burrito is filled with a double portion of
seasoned ground beef and Lava Sauce, a scoop of Mexican Rice, crunchy red
strips, cool reduced fat sour cream, shredded cheddar cheese, and is wrapped in
a warm flour tortilla. (*Double the seasoned beef claim as compared to the
Burrito Supreme.)

Taco Bell is supporting the launch of the new Volcano Menu with an advertising
campaign that will extend throughout the summer. Playing off of wedding season,
which is just around the corner, Taco Bell created ads in which the groom is
shocked to find his groomsmen so stricken with the heat of the Volcano burrito,
their faces turn bright red during the wedding ceremony. In a twist certain to
bring a smile to your face, the best man comes to the rescue with a plan that
involves the bridal party wearing sweatbands on their heads. The :30/:15 TV ad
concludes with the best man smiling at the maid of honor, also red faced, and a
voiceover telling consumers to, "Get ready for the good hurt." The TV ads will
run nationally and creative was handled by DraftFCB in Irvine, Calif. 

About Taco Bell Corp.

Taco Bell Corp. ("Taco Bell"), a subsidiary of Yum! Brands, Inc., (NYSE: YUM),
is the nation`s leading Mexican-style quick service restaurant chain. Taco Bell
serves tacos, burritos, signature quesadillas, Grilled Stuft Burritos, nachos,
and other specialty items such as Crunchwrap Supreme, in addition to the
79-89-99 Why Pay More Value Menu. Taco Bell serves more than 36.8 million
consumers each week in nearly 5,600 restaurants in the U.S.
